What's The Definition Of Splenitive?Synonyms | Synonyms for Splenitive: Related Terms | Find terms related to Splenitive: See Also | Splenitive In Webster's Dictionary \Splen"i*tive\, a.
Splenetic. --Shak.
Even and smooth as seemed the temperament of the
nonchalant, languid Virginian -- not splenitive or
rash. --T. N. Page.
